Job Overview: The Dynatrace Implementation Engineer is responsible for deploying, configuring, and maintaining Dynatrace solutions to ensure optimal performance and visibility into applications and infrastructure. This role requires strong technical skills, problem-solving abilities, and a deep understanding of monitoring and performance management.

Key Responsibilities:
Dynatrace Advisory:

  • Perform planning, consulting, technical analysis, design, development, testing, implementation, and daily support of application monitoring and automation software

  • Develop and implement policies, strategies, guidelines, standards, and procedures

  • Define strategy and roadmap for Dynatrace monitoring, including rollout approach based on technology landscape and customer policies

  • Design Dynatrace monitoring architecture based on IT landscape, security policies, and deployment approach

Dynatrace Deployment and Configuration:

  • Identify infra, apps, and business requirements for monitoring and design Dynatrace monitoring solution

  • Work with different technical teams across the organization in order to determine scope for different monitoring solution designs

  • Work with stakeholder leadership and teams to partner on rollout of solutions

  • Deploy and configure Dynatrace monitoring solutions across various environments (development, testing, production).

  • Integrate Dynatrace with existing systems and applications.

  • Customize Dynatrace settings to meet the specific needs of different applications and infrastructure components.

Monitoring and Performance Management:

  • Set up monitoring for applications, services, and infrastructure using Dynatrace.

  • Create and manage dashboards, alerts, and reports to provide visibility into system performance.

  • Analyze performance data to identify bottlenecks, trends, and potential issues.

Troubleshooting and Support:

  • Provide technical support for Dynatrace-related issues. Research and troubleshoot with support from SMEs as needed

  • Collaborate with development, operations, and support teams to resolve performance issues.

  • Conduct root cause analysis for performance problems and recommend solutions.


Optimization and Best Practices:

  • Develop and implement best practices for effective use of Dynatrace.

  • Optimize monitoring configurations and settings for improved performance and efficiency.

  • Stay up to date with the latest features and incorporate them into the monitoring strategy.

Documentation and Training:

  • Document configurations, processes, and troubleshooting steps related to Dynatrace.

  • Conduct training sessions for team members on the use and capabilities of Dynatrace.

  • Create user guides and manuals for internal stakeholders.

  • Conduct training sessions with a demo for the customer

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Technology, or a related field (or equivalent experience).

  • Proven experience in deploying and managing Dynatrace in a professional setting.

  • Strong background in application performance monitoring and management.

  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and container technologies (Docker, Kubernetes).

  • Extensive background and experience in deploying and managing across complex global environments.

Skills:

  • Proficiency in Dynatrace configuration and administration.

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.

  • Excellent decision-making skills.

  • Excellent communication and collaboration abilities.

  • Familiarity with scripting languages (e.g., Python, Shell scripting) is a plus.

  • Understanding of IT infrastructure, networking, and application development processes.

  • Experience working with remote technical teams/resources.

  • Strong communication and executive-level presentation skills.

Preferred Certifications:

  • Dynatrace Certified Associate

  • Dynatrace Certified Professional
